RT,由于是学校的OJ,一放假就毛人没有,所以在我做题的时候没有人给我助力(主力),于是这篇帖子诞生了

#include <bits/stdc++.h>
using namespace std;
char a[1000];
int n,m,k;
int main()
{
scanf ("%d %d %d", &n, &m, &k);
int maxn = max(max(n,m),k);
for (int i=maxn;i>=2;i--)
{
if (n%i==0&&m%i==0&&k%i==0)
{
printf ("%d\n", i);
return 0;
}
}
return 0;
}